Indoor Activities for a Happy Poodle

engaging indoor fun for poodles

Keep your poodle entertained and happy indoors with these engaging activities.

Indoor activities aren't only a great way to keep your poodle mentally stimulated, but they also provide an opportunity for bonding and training.

Grooming sessions can be turned into fun activities by introducing positive reinforcement techniques. Use treats and praise to reward your poodle for staying still during grooming sessions or for allowing you to brush their fur. This not only makes grooming a more enjoyable experience for your poodle but also helps reinforce positive behavior.

Training sessions are another great way to keep your poodle entertained indoors. Poodles are highly intelligent and love to learn new tricks. Teach your poodle basic commands like sit, stay, and lie down. You can also try teaching them more advanced tricks like rolling over or fetching specific objects.

Training sessions not only provide mental stimulation but also help strengthen the bond between you and your poodle.

Fun Games for Poodles

Engage your poodle in exciting outdoor games that will keep them active and entertained.

Fun games for poodles not only provide physical exercise but also mental stimulation, which is essential for their overall well-being.

One popular game is fetch, where you throw a ball or a frisbee for your poodle to retrieve. This game not only works on their physical endurance but also enhances their poodle training techniques, such as recall and obedience.

Another entertaining game is hide and seek, where you hide treats or toys in the backyard for your poodle to find. This game stimulates their sense of smell and encourages problem-solving skills.

Additionally, agility courses are a fantastic way to challenge your poodle's physical abilities and mental agility. Set up obstacles like hurdles, tunnels, and weave poles for them to navigate through.

Engaging in these outdoor games will keep your poodle active, happy, and mentally stimulated.

Poodle-Friendly Sports and Exercise Ideas

fun activities for poodles

Engage your poodle in a variety of sports and exercise activities to keep them happy and healthy. Poodles are known for their athleticism and intelligence, making them perfect candidates for poodle-friendly water sports and agility training.

When it comes to water sports, poodles excel in activities such as dock diving, where they jump off a dock into a pool of water. This not only provides a great physical workout, but also allows your poodle to cool off during hot summer days. Another popular water sport for poodles is paddleboarding, where they can join you on a paddleboard and enjoy some quality time together on the water.

Agility training is another fantastic way to keep your poodle active. Set up an agility course in your backyard or join a local dog training club that offers agility classes. This activity involves navigating your poodle through a series of obstacles, such as jumps, tunnels, and weave poles. Not only will it keep your poodle physically fit, but it will also challenge their mental abilities.

Remember to always consider your poodle's individual abilities and limitations when engaging in sports and exercise activities. Start slowly and gradually increase the intensity to avoid any injuries.

Exploring Nature: Perfect Outdoor Activities for Poodles

poodles thrive in nature

Now it's time to take your poodle's fun and mental stimulation to the great outdoors with a variety of engaging activities in nature. Poodles are active and intelligent dogs, so they thrive when given the opportunity to explore the world around them.

When it comes to outdoor activities, there are a few options that are particularly well-suited for poodles.

First, consider taking your poodle on a hike. Look for poodle-friendly hiking trails in your area that offer a mix of terrain and scenery. Poodles are excellent walkers and enjoy the physical challenge of navigating different terrains. Just be sure to bring plenty of water and take breaks as needed to prevent overheating.

Another great outdoor activity for poodles is water play. Many poodles have a natural love for water, so taking them to a lake or beach can be a great way to provide both exercise and mental stimulation. Some poodles even enjoy activities like paddleboarding or kayaking with their owners. Just be sure to introduce your poodle to water gradually and provide a life jacket if needed.

Socializing Your Poodle: Fun Activities With Other Dogs

poodle playdates canine socializing

Engage in fun activities with other dogs to socialize your poodle and promote their overall well-being. Socializing your poodle is crucial for their development and helps them become well-rounded and confident dogs.

Two great ways to socialize your poodle with other dogs are through dog park playdates and obedience training classes.

Dog park playdates provide an excellent opportunity for your poodle to interact with other dogs in a safe and controlled environment. It allows them to learn how to communicate and interact appropriately with different breeds and temperaments. Encourage your poodle to engage in positive interactions, such as playing, sniffing, and chasing, while closely monitoring their behavior.

Obedience training classes not only teach your poodle essential commands but also expose them to other dogs and people. These classes provide a structured environment where your poodle can learn and practice obedience skills while being around other dogs. This helps them develop good manners and social skills, as they learn to focus and respond to commands in the presence of distractions.

Remember to always prioritize your poodle's safety and well-being during socialization activities. Watch their body language closely, intervene if necessary, and reward positive behavior.

How Often Should I Groom My Poodle?

You should groom your poodle regularly to keep their coat healthy and prevent matting. A good rule of thumb is to brush them at least once a week and schedule professional grooming every 4-6 weeks.
